Ticketmaster to use new technology at company casinos

Friday, June 8, 2001 | 10:49 a.m.

Los Angeles-based Ticketmaster announced the signing of a multi-year deal with MGM MIRAGE involving six of the Las Vegas company's properties.

Ticketmaster said it will offer its "Print My Own" ticketing technology for 13 shows at the Bellagio, Mirage, MGM Grand, Treasure Island, New York-New York and Beau Rivage in Biloxi, Miss. This system allows users to log onto Ticketmaster's web site from home, purchase and print out bar-coded tickets to such shows as "O," Mystere, Siegfried & Roy, Danny Gans and EFX.

Ticketmaster also said it will install kiosks throughout MGM MIRAGE properties that allow customers ordering tickets by telephone to pick up their tickets 24 hours a day. Ticketmaster said it plans to soon offer guests of MGM MIRAGE hotels the ability to purchase tickets to MGM MIRAGE shows from their hotel rooms.

Ticketmaster is the nation's largest ticket retailer, selling more than $3.2 billion in tickets annually. The company has been a long-time business partner of MGM MIRAGE.
